How to Get North Carolina Vital Records (Start Here)
Vital records in North Carolina — birth certificates, death certificates, marriage records, and divorce records — are handled at the state level by NC DHHS Vital Records. Marriage licenses are issued locally by the Register of Deeds.
What this page covers: North Carolina vital record ordering, eligibility requirements, and related databases. What it does not cover: Genealogy records older than the state vital records system (check the Genealogy Resources page for historical records).
Where to start: For certified copies of birth or death certificates, contact NC DHHS Vital Records. For marriage licenses, contact the Register of Deeds in the county where the ceremony will occur. For divorce records, contact the court that granted the decree.
Common mistake: Birth and death certificates, marriage licenses, and divorce decrees come from different offices. Do not assume one office handles all vital records.

The North Carolina State Archives has the following vital records: Death Certificates, 1913-1975 (Statewide Index: 1913-1979 ); microfilmed Indexes to Births and Deaths (except Wake, Durham); Marriage Bonds, 1741-1868 (not required by law); ...

The local Health Director serves as the county vital records registrar for registration of all births and deaths, and fetal deaths , in New Hanover County, as well as the issuance of Burial Transit Permits and Disinterment / Re-interment Permits.

Is there a free statewide criminal search in North Carolina?▼
North Carolina's official criminal-history repository is operated by the state law-enforcement agency. Free public access to a complete criminal history is generally not available; an official background check typically requires fingerprints and a fee. County-level court records can be searched at no cost through individual court websites.

What is the difference between Assessor and Recorder in North Carolina?▼
The Assessor determines property values for tax purposes. The Recorder (or Clerk-Recorder) records deeds, mortgages, liens, and other property documents. Some county offices combine these roles, others keep them separate. Check the specific county page for details.
